The Interview Trick Behind Reverse Prompting

Reverse prompting flips the script on traditional AI interactions. Rather than feeding the AI a detailed prompt, users allow the model to guide the conversation through questions. The approach isn’t new—it’s been independently adopted by developers worldwide. Even researchers at Vanderbilt recognized its value in 2023, coining the term Flipped Interaction Pattern in their study (White et al., 2023).

The magic lies in the AI’s ability to challenge assumptions. When asked to interview a user about an upcoming project, the AI probes for gaps, ambiguities, and overlooked details. For instance, one engineer testing the method received a prompt like this:

I use a technique called reverse prompting regularly for productivity. I want to write an article about it. Ask me two short questions at a time. After each answer, ask two more. Stop when I say so.

The resulting exchange revealed flaws in the engineer’s initial claim—that reverse prompting worked universally. The AI pushed back, asking whether the technique excelled in brief tasks like sentence rewrites or only complex ones. Such refinements turned a vague assertion into a precise, evidence-backed insight.

Why Reverse Prompting Outperforms Direct Prompts

At first glance, reverse prompting might seem like a simple shift in phrasing. Yet its power stems from two core advantages:

  • Reduced bias from the user. Direct prompts embed personal assumptions, language habits, and structural preferences into the AI’s output. Reverse prompting, however, starts with a blank slate. The AI’s questions surface blind spots the user hadn’t considered—like contingency plans or edge cases.
  • Lower cognitive load. Answering questions is inherently easier than generating coherent output from scratch. Many writers struggle with documentation not due to lack of ideas, but because they’re paralyzed by the blank page. Reverse prompting transforms this mental block into a structured dialogue, where each answer builds toward the final piece.

Even in technical debugging, this pattern is familiar. When engineers describe a bug to an AI, the model rarely jumps straight to solutions. Instead, it asks clarifying questions: Have you checked system logs? What’s the exact input causing the failure? This iterative process mirrors reverse prompting, proving its effectiveness isn’t theoretical—it’s already embedded in daily workflows.

Three Practical Patterns to Start Today

Reverse prompting isn’t a one-size-fits-all solution, but its flexibility makes it adaptable to multiple scenarios. Here are three proven patterns to implement immediately:

1. Extraction Mode: Turning Unwritten Ideas into Documents

This pattern shines when knowledge exists in your mind but lacks a tangible form. The goal is clear: convert internal ideas into structured output. Start with a concise directive:

I’m preparing to work on [Project X]. Ask me 10 short questions to extract all key details. Once you have enough information, draft [the deliverable].

For larger topics, break the process into rounds. Request 10 questions initially, then ask for 10 more after reviewing the answers. Alternatively, opt for a dynamic approach:

Ask me one question at a time. Adjust your next question based on my answer. Only produce the final output when I instruct you to stop.

This mode feels akin to explaining a problem to a senior colleague. Often, the mere act of articulating questions reveals solutions the user hadn’t considered.

Real-world example: One developer used reverse prompting to document Airflow data pipelines between a transactional system and data warehouse. Without the technique, they would have produced a single paragraph by the deadline. With it, they delivered a full, low-level design document in the same timeframe.

2. Refinement Mode: Polishing Existing Drafts

Reverse prompting isn’t limited to creation—it excels at refining partial or messy drafts. Users can feed the AI an incomplete document and request critical feedback through targeted questions. For instance:

I have a draft technical plan. Ask me two questions to help me improve it. Focus on gaps in logic or overlooked dependencies.

This pattern leverages the AI’s ability to spot inconsistencies or missing context that the author might overlook due to familiarity with the subject.

3. Brainstorming Mode: Exploring Uncharted Ideas

When tackling ambiguous or open-ended problems, reverse prompting can act as a sounding board. Users describe their goals in broad strokes, then allow the AI to ask probing questions that uncover potential directions:

I’m evaluating a new technology stack. Ask me two questions about risks and benefits. After my answers, ask two more questions to dig deeper into my use case.

This approach ensures the exploration remains grounded in the user’s actual needs rather than the AI’s assumptions.
